python 🐍哈希表实现简单python字典 📚

导读 在编程的世界里,字典(dictionary) 是一种非常实用的数据结构,它允许我们通过键值对来存储和检索数据。而在 Python 中,字典是内置支持
2025-03-17 23:34:51

在编程的世界里,字典(dictionary) 是一种非常实用的数据结构,它允许我们通过键值对来存储和检索数据。而在 Python 中,字典是内置支持的,但你知道它是如何工作的吗?其实,Python 字典的背后就是利用了哈希表(hash table) 的原理来实现高效的查找和插入操作。

哈希表的核心在于哈希函数,它将任意长度的数据映射为固定长度的值,这个值就是索引。当我们在 Python 中创建一个字典时,比如 `my_dict = {"name": "Alice", "age": 25}`,Python 内部会使用哈希函数计算每个键的哈希值,然后将键值对存储到对应的哈希桶中。这样,当我们通过键去查找对应的值时,只需计算该键的哈希值并定位到对应的桶即可,极大地提高了效率。

虽然 Python 已经为我们提供了强大的字典功能,但了解其底层实现可以帮助我们更好地运用这一工具,就像掌握魔法背后的秘密一样,会让你的操作更加得心应手!✨

免责声明:本文由用户上传,如有侵权请联系删除!